Overview

This tab defines configuration attributes for distributed queue members. Distributed queue members can be added and removed dynamically at run time.

Weight

The weight for this distributed queue member.

Defines the weight of the member destination (a measure of its ability to handle message load), with respect to other member destinations in the same distributed destination.
